Aggies Pull Away Late to Down Baseball in Series Finale

LAS CRUCES, N.M. - The high-powered offense of New Mexico State (RV, 14-3) was too much for La Salle (7-6) in a 16-5 setback in the series finale on Sunday.

HOW IT HAPPENED
  • The Aggies scored four runs in the bottom of the first to hop on top early while keeping La Salle off the board after two innings.
  • La Salle got it going in the third frame as seniors Brian Tagoe and Peyton Sorrels scored off the bat of fellow senior Ben Faso. Junior Ryan Guckin then drove in Faso on an RBI single to right, bringing the Explorers within one, 4-3.
  • NM State added a run in the fourth and led by a pair after five innings.
  • In the sixth, freshman Tatem Levins singled through the right side to score senior Kevin McGowan to bring La Salle within a run once more. However, the Aggies answered with two in the bottom of the frame to make it 7-4.
  • McGowan made it a two-run difference in the top of the seventh with an infield single to allow Sorrels to score.
  • But Jason Bush hit a three-run homer in the bottom of the seventh and the Aggies, who had 21 hits, added six more runs in the eighth to go up 16-5.
INSIDE THE NUMBERS
  • It was the first series defeat (3-1) for the Explorers despite winning the opening game on Friday.
  • Freshman Aidan Frye started on the mound and struck out four while allowing four earned runs over six innings of work.
  • McGowan went 3-for-4 with an RBI and a run scored for the Explorers, while Levins was 2-for-4 with an RBI.
